1. The Kingdom of God: A Mission to Restore Dominion
The Kingdom of God is not a concept that is foreign to the Tanakh. From the beginning, God's plan was always to establish His reign on Earth, through His chosen people, Israel. The Kingdom was to be a place where God’s rule was recognized, where His justice and mercy flowed, and where His presence would be made known to all the nations.
Genesis 1:26-28 reveals the original purpose of humanity:
> “Then God said, 'Let Us make mankind in Our image, in Our likeness, so that they may rule over the fish in the sea and the birds in the sky, over the livestock and all the wild animals, and over all the creatures that move along the ground.' So God created mankind in His own image, in the image of God He created them; male and female He created them. God blessed them and said to them, 'Be fruitful and increase in number; fill the earth and subdue it. Rule over the fish in the sea and the birds in the sky and over every living creature that moves on the ground.'”
This dominion was not just a power to rule, but a divine mandate to steward creation in a way that reflects God’s character. The mission of advancing God’s Kingdom is the restoration of this original mandate, which was marred by sin but is now being redeemed through Yeshua’s sacrifice and the empowerment of the Holy Spirit.
As Messianic believers, we are called to continue in this mission of dominion, by advancing God's reign in our lives and the world. This includes the spiritual battle to remove the forces of darkness that stand in opposition to God's Kingdom. Spiritual warfare, therefore, is not a fight for individual salvation alone but a battle to restore and expand God’s sovereign rule over all creation.

2. Torah Law: The Foundation of Kingdom Expansion
Torah law is central to the establishment of God’s Kingdom on Earth. It is the guiding standard by which the Kingdom of God is lived out in the world. When Israel obeyed God’s commandments, they manifested His Kingdom on Earth, and their obedience was an act of spiritual warfare against the forces of evil that sought to undermine God’s will.
Deuteronomy 11:1-2 highlights the importance of Torah in advancing the Kingdom:
> “Love the Lord your God and keep His requirements, His decrees, His laws and His commands always. Remember today that your children were not the ones who saw and experienced the discipline of the Lord your God: His majesty, His mighty hand, His outstretched arm.”
Torah law establishes the ethical and moral framework by which God's people can engage in spiritual warfare. It teaches the ways of justice, mercy, and holiness, and it equips us to resist the lies of the enemy. When we live according to Torah, we align ourselves with God’s divine will, making us agents of His Kingdom. By following His commands, we fight against the darkness and proclaim God's Kingdom through our lives.
The call to spiritual warfare is, in essence, a call to live in alignment with God’s Torah. As we uphold His laws, we stand against the forces that seek to corrupt and destroy God’s order. It is through the observance of Torah that we bear witness to the Kingdom and combat the spiritual forces that war against it.

3. Yeshua’s Blood: The Power to Defeat the Kingdom of Darkness
Yeshua’s blood is the ultimate victory in spiritual warfare. Through His death and resurrection, He broke the power of sin and death, disarming the principalities and powers that sought to oppose God's Kingdom. The blood of Yeshua is what gives Messianic believers the authority to engage in spiritual warfare, not as defeated enemies but as victorious heirs of God's Kingdom.
Isaiah 53:5 speaks of the sacrifice of the Messiah:
> “But He was pierced for our transgressions, He was crushed for our iniquities; the punishment that brought us peace was on Him, and by His wounds we are healed.”
Yeshua’s blood was shed to cleanse us from sin and to restore our relationship with God. This reconciliation is not just for personal salvation but for the fulfillment of God's plan to bring His Kingdom to Earth. Through the blood of Yeshua, we are empowered to stand against the forces of darkness that seek to thwart the Kingdom of God.
Colossians 2:15 (though from the Pauline epistles) declares that through Yeshua, God “disarmed the powers and authorities” and made a public spectacle of them. This victory is part of the larger Kingdom expansion. Every victory we experience in spiritual warfare is a declaration that God’s reign is advancing on Earth.
In practical terms, believers are called to apply the blood of Yeshua in spiritual warfare by standing firm in the victory He won. When we plead the blood of Yeshua over our lives, our families, and our communities, we invoke the power that defeated the enemy and release that authority into the world to advance the Kingdom.
